Summary
Unreal Engine serializes assets through FArchive with three independent version streams: an Epic engine object version, a licensee object version, and any number of custom versions keyed by FGuid and registered at startup. Each Serialize implementation declares which custom versions it uses and branches on the stored value, which yields backward compatibility by construction; forward compatibility is refused (newer assets are hidden and references become null). Editor undo is a command-pattern transaction system: FScopedTransaction brackets a transaction, UObject::Modify() snapshots an object into the transaction buffer before mutation, and UTransBuffer keeps an undo/redo stack of FTransaction records bounded by memory. The Automation Framework runs C++-registered tests from the Session Frontend or headlessly through -ExecCmds="Automation RunTests ...;Quit" with -nullrhi -unattended, exports JSON/HTML reports, and includes screenshot comparison with per-channel tolerance, local and global error budgets and anti-aliasing tolerance. Commandlets provide a raw headless execution environment. Asset diffing exports a text form for generic tools and uses a Blueprint-specific graph diff for Blueprints.

Mechanism
Versioning. A package header records the engine version and a container of (FGuid, int32) custom versions that the writer touched. Registration is static: a global FCustomVersionRegistration inserts (GUID, LatestVersion, FriendlyName) into a process-wide registry at module load. During save, Ar.UsingCustomVersion(GUID) adds the registry’s latest value to the archive’s container; during load the container is populated from the file and Ar.CustomVer(GUID) returns the stored value, or a sentinel “before any version” when the file predates the GUID. Migration logic lives inline in Serialize as monotone if (CustomVer < X) branches; the invariant “never decreases” makes the branches a total order and allows the loader to refuse files whose stored value exceeds the registry’s latest. There is no embedded schema; a reader that lacks the class or the GUID cannot interpret the bytes, hence the documented null-reference behaviour and re-save data loss.
Transactions. The transaction system is a memento-based command pattern. FScopedTransaction is a resource-acquisition-is-initialization (RAII) wrapper over Begin/End on the global transactor. Mutating editor code calls Object->Modify() before changing state; Modify serializes the object into the active FTransaction as an FObjectRecord (a serialized before-image) and marks the package dirty. Finalize diffs recorded objects to determine what changed; Apply re-serializes the saved state back into the objects (undo) and re-records the current state (redo), so the same record supports both directions. UTransBuffer holds UndoBuffer with UndoCount marking the redo frontier and trims by MaxMemory. Undo is therefore state-based (object snapshots), not operation-based; the granularity is the object, and correctness depends on every mutation path calling Modify first.
Automation. Tests are C++ classes registered by macros into a registry with flags (filter, priority, application context). A controller executes them in the editor, game, or commandlet process. The headless path is a normal executable invocation with -nullrhi -unattended plus -ExecCmds="Automation RunTests <filter>;Quit"; results are written by -ReportExportPath as JSON with HTML. Screenshot tests capture with deterministic settings (disable_noisy_rendering_features, fixed delta time), then compare against an approved ground-truth image using a two-level tolerance: per-pixel channel/brightness tolerance decides whether a pixel differs; maximum_local_error bounds the fraction of differing pixels inside sub-regions; maximum_global_error bounds the fraction over the whole image; ignore_anti_aliasing accepts a match in neighbouring pixels. Commandlets (-run=<Name>) provide the same process without world or client code loaded.
Diffing. Generic assets are diffed by exporting a text projection and delegating to an external tool; the projection is not the storage format. Blueprints are diffed structurally per graph, per node and per pin, with node matching sufficient to classify moved nodes separately from changed ones; the docs do not state the matching key (NUIF reading: node GUIDs in the graph model, unverified from retrieved sources).
